Importance of Caulking in Commercial Buildings
The Importance of Caulking in commercial buildings is a critical factor in maintaining structural integrity, energy efficiency, and long-term durability. Commercial properties are constantly exposed to environmental stress such as temperature fluctuations, wind pressure, moisture, and structural movement. Over time, these conditions create gaps in façades, joints, windows, and exterior surfaces. If these openings are not properly sealed, they can lead to energy loss, moisture intrusion, pest entry, and gradual deterioration of the building structure. This makes caulking an essential part of preventive building maintenance strategies.
